Software Development Engineer - Data
Software Development Engineer - Data

Software Development Engineer - Data

London Full-Time 43200 - 72000 £ / year (est.) No home office possible
A

At a Glance

  • Tasks: Join us in developing cutting-edge software for public safety and justice.
  • Company: Axon is a leader in enhancing safety through innovative technology and community engagement.
  • Benefits: Enjoy competitive salary, private health insurance, 30 days holiday, and career growth support.
  • Why this job: Make a real impact on society while working in a diverse and inclusive environment.
  • Qualifications: Bachelor's degree in Computer Science or related field with 8+ years of software development experience.
  • Other info: We value diversity and are committed to equal opportunity for all applicants.

The predicted salary is between 43200 - 72000 £ per year.

We’re explorers, pursuing society’s most critical safety and justice issues with our ecosystem of devices and cloud software. We connect with candor and care, seeking out diverse perspectives from our customers, communities and each other. Axon Fusus is a cloud-based Real-Time Crime Center (RTCC) platform developed by Axon to enhance public safety operations through integrated situational awareness. It consolidates live video, sensor data, and analytics from diverse sources including body-worn cameras, drones, fixed surveillance, and Automated License Plate Recognition into a unified interface accessible via command centers or mobile devices. The platform supports features like real-time location mapping of officers and resources, AI-driven alerts, and live video streaming which empower officers with timely intelligence. The platform is open and supports interoperability with a wide range of third-party technologies, while community engagement tools facilitate collaboration with residents and businesses to share camera feeds and tips. Building services that adhere to our high bar on availability and latency in this mission-critical space Improve our Engineering process, including architectural strategic thinking, sprint planning and stand-ups Bachelor\’s Degree in Computer Science, Engineering, or related field ~8+ years of professional software development experience ~ Backend service experience in multiple, managed languages such as Java, Scala, Go, C#, or similar ~ Experience working with SQL or NoSQL data stores, queue services, cache services, and/or gateway services. ~ You follow the latest in software engineering and open source technologies, and can intuit the fine line between promising new practice and overhyped fad ~ Competitive base salary and RSUs. ~ Comprehensive pension plan with matching contribution ~ Private health insurance & cash plans ~30 days paid holiday + UK public holidays ~ Enhanced maternity/paternity leave ~ Life assurance & income protection ~ Career growth support and wellness resources Studies have shown that women and people of color are less likely to apply to jobs unless they check every box in the job description. Some roles may also require legal eligibility to work in a firearms environment. All Axon employees must be aware of and committed to the appropriate environmental, health, and safety regulations, policies, and procedures. We are an equal opportunity employer that promotes justice, advances equity, values diversity and fosters inclusion. We’re committed to hiring the best talent — regardless of race, creed, color, ancestry, religion, sex (including pregnancy), national origin, sexual orientation, age, citizenship status, marital status, disability, gender identity, genetic information, veteran status, or any other characteristic protected by applicable laws, regulations and ordinances — and empowering all of our employees so they can do their best work. If you have a disability or special need that requires assistance or accommodation during the application or the recruiting process, please emailrecruitingops@axon.com . Please note that this email address is for accommodation purposes only.

Software Development Engineer - Data employer: Axon Enterprise

At Axon, we are dedicated to creating a meaningful impact on public safety through innovative technology. Our inclusive work culture fosters collaboration and diverse perspectives, ensuring that every employee has the opportunity to grow and thrive in their career. With competitive benefits, a commitment to employee wellness, and a focus on professional development, Axon is an exceptional employer for those looking to contribute to critical societal issues while advancing their skills in a supportive environment.
A

Contact Detail:

Axon Enterprise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Software Development Engineer - Data

✨Tip Number 1

Familiarise yourself with Axon's mission and values. Understanding their commitment to public safety and community engagement will help you align your responses during interviews, showcasing how your personal values resonate with theirs.

✨Tip Number 2

Brush up on your knowledge of cloud-based platforms and real-time data processing. Being able to discuss relevant technologies and how they apply to the role will demonstrate your expertise and enthusiasm for the position.

✨Tip Number 3

Network with current or former employees of Axon. Engaging with them can provide valuable insights into the company culture and expectations, which can be beneficial when preparing for interviews.

✨Tip Number 4

Stay updated on the latest trends in software engineering and open-source technologies. Being able to discuss recent developments and how they could impact Axon's work will set you apart as a knowledgeable candidate.

We think you need these skills to ace Software Development Engineer - Data

Proficiency in Java, Scala, Go, C#, or similar programming languages
Experience with SQL and NoSQL data stores
Familiarity with queue services and cache services
Understanding of gateway services
Strong problem-solving skills
Knowledge of cloud-based platforms and real-time data processing
Experience with software engineering best practices
Ability to conduct architectural strategic thinking
Experience in sprint planning and agile methodologies
Familiarity with open source technologies
Strong communication and collaboration skills
Ability to work in a mission-critical environment
Commitment to environmental, health, and safety regulations
Adaptability to new technologies and practices

Some tips for your application 🫡

Understand the Role: Take time to thoroughly read the job description for the Software Development Engineer - Data position. Understand the key responsibilities, required skills, and the technologies mentioned. This will help you tailor your application to highlight relevant experiences.

Tailor Your CV: Customise your CV to reflect your experience in software development, particularly with backend services and the languages specified (Java, Scala, Go, C#, etc.). Emphasise any relevant projects or roles that demonstrate your ability to work with SQL or NoSQL data stores and other technologies mentioned.

Craft a Compelling Cover Letter: Write a cover letter that connects your background to the mission of Axon Fusus. Highlight your passion for public safety and how your skills can contribute to their goals. Mention your understanding of the importance of community engagement and collaboration in technology.

Showcase Continuous Learning: In your application, mention any recent courses, certifications, or projects that demonstrate your commitment to staying updated with the latest software engineering practices and open-source technologies. This shows that you are proactive and engaged in your professional development.

How to prepare for a job interview at Axon Enterprise

✨Understand the Company’s Mission

Before your interview, take some time to research Axon and its commitment to public safety. Familiarise yourself with their Real-Time Crime Center platform and how it integrates various technologies. Showing that you understand their mission will demonstrate your genuine interest in the role.

✨Showcase Your Technical Skills

Be prepared to discuss your experience with backend services and the programming languages mentioned in the job description, such as Java or Scala. Bring examples of past projects where you successfully implemented these technologies, and be ready to explain your thought process and problem-solving approach.

✨Emphasise Collaboration and Communication

Since the role involves working with diverse teams and stakeholders, highlight your ability to communicate effectively and collaborate with others. Share examples of how you've worked in teams, especially in agile environments, and how you’ve contributed to improving processes.

✨Prepare Questions About the Role

At the end of the interview, you’ll likely have the chance to ask questions. Prepare thoughtful questions about the team dynamics, the engineering processes they use, and how they measure success in this role. This shows your enthusiasm and helps you assess if the company is the right fit for you.

Software Development Engineer - Data
Axon Enterprise
A
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>